The Kanebridge Corporation is a wholesale distributor of industrial fasteners for commercial applications. Founded in 1975, it is headquartered in Oakland NJ with branches in Hanover Park IL, Atlanta GA and Bell CA.
The United States' fastener industry has been undergoing a renaissance of sorts since the mid-1980's. Embarrassed and frustrated by a pervasive erosion of product quality throughout the market, distributors and consumers of fasteners demanded that manufacturers supply parts which met established standards. Demand for domestic screws, nuts and bolts grew dramatically. The quality of imported parts improved significantly. The federal government legislated specific penalties for misrepresenting the mechanical properties of certain types of fasteners, and the market has become more insistent than ever that fasteners meet specifications.
